文章导出了特解边界元与动力有限元的耦合方程,并使耦合方程的自由度缩减到有限元域及其和边界元域的耦合边界上。这样得到的耦合方程不增加原有限元方程的带宽,易于计算机编程。最后对剪力墙结构与土动力相互作用问题作了数值分析
In this paper, we derive the coupled equations of the special boundary element and the dynamic finite element, and reduce the degree of freedom of the coupled equation to the coupled boundary of the finite element domain and its boundary element domain. The coupling equation thus obtained does not increase the bandwidth of the original finite element equation and is easy for computer programming. Finally, the numerical analysis of the interaction between shear wall structure and soil dynamic is made
